How did Gandhi's religious studies and practices influence his living?

Respuesta :

lovenaactiphone
lovenaactiphone lovenaactiphone
  • 26-05-2020

Answer:

He had many Christian and Muslim friends, as well as being heavily influenced by Jainism in his youth. Gandhi probably took the religious principle of 'Ahimsa' (doing no harm) from his Jain neighbours, and from it developed his own famous principle of Satyagraha (truth force) later on in his life.
